About
Edmar Campos is a leading figure in rehabilitation robotics, specializing in the development of intelligent assistive devices for individuals with motor impairments. His primary research focuses on intention-based control systems for upper limb exoskeletons, particularly those employing surface electromyography (sEMG) to interpret user intent. Campos’s most cited work, a 2020 study on a 3-degree-of-freedom exoskeleton for assisted therapy in activities of daily life, demonstrates his commitment to translating complex neuroengineering principles into practical, patient-centered solutions. This paper, garnering 11 citations, specifically targets the re-learning of feeding motor skills for patients with hemiparesis, addressing a critical need for functional recovery in daily living. By integrating sEMG control with robotic assistance, Campos’s research bridges the gap between human physiology and machine actuation, offering a pathway to more natural and effective rehabilitation. His contributions are pivotal in advancing the field of assistive robotics, providing hope for improved mobility and independence in stroke survivors and others with motor deficits.
